Correspondingly, gonadectomy (Edinger & Frye, 2004, 2006; Fernandez-Guasti & Martinez-Mota, 2005; Frye, Edinger, & Sumida, 2008; Toufexis, 2007; Umathe, Bhutada, Jain, Dixit, & Wanjari, 2008), genetic variations leading to diminished testosterone function (Frye, Koonce, Edinger, Osborne, & Walf, 2008; Pope & Katz, 1988; Umehara et al., 2006), and diminished testosterone levels observed with older age (Frye, Edinger, Lephart, & Walf, 2010) are related to greater threat sensitivity in animals, and testosterone administration appears to reduce this threat sensitivity (Bitran et al., 1993; Edinger & Frye, 2004; Fernandez-Guasti & Martinez-Mota, 2005; Frye, Edinger, et al., 2008; Frye & Edinger, 2004; Frye et al., 2010; Frye, Koonce, et al., 2008; Toufexis, 2007). For example, self-reported feelings of inferiority and subordination were correlated with depressive symptoms in both clinical and nonclinical samples (Allan & Gilbert, 1997; Gilbert & Allan, 1998; Gilbert, Allan, & Trent, 1995; Gilbert, McEwan, Bellew, et al., 2009; Troop & Baker, 2008; Wyatt & Gilbert, 1998) and with severity of depression history in a diagnosed sample (Sturman & Mongrain, 2008). Despite robust evidence for the negative relation between testosterone and anxiety in animal studies, the findings of human studies are more mixed. In small double-blind studies, DHEA treatment produced significantly more reductions in Hamilton Depression Inventory scores in both genders than did placebo (Schmidt et al., 2005; Wolkowitz et al., 1999) and appeared particularly effective for dysthymic symptoms (Bloch, Scmidt, Danaceau, Adams, & Rubinow, 1999). Acute stressors and cortisol responses: A theoretical integration and synthesis of laboratory research. "[17] (Chinese: ). Drawing on this early evidence, Canadian guidelines for depression treatment recommend DHEA as a potential treatment option when other options have failed (Ravindran et al., 2009). Dopaminergic neurons in the nucleus accumbens encode the expected value of rewards (Salamone, Correa, Farrar, Nunes, & Pardo, 2009; Schultz, 2009), and increases in power and testosterone both have been found to amplify activity of the nucleus accumbens (Hermans et al., 2010; Zink et al., 2008). Consistent with this idea, tendencies toward submissive behavior correlate with depressive symptoms (Gilbert, Broomhead, et al., 2007; Gilbert, McEwan, Bellew, et al., 2009; Mehrabian & Bernath, 1991; Troop & Baker, 2008; Wyatt & Gilbert, 1998), and to persist even after symptoms remit (Vittengl, Clark, & Jarrett, 2003).
